gpt4 book ai didi

powershell - get-childitem 在格式之前截断名称、全名

转载 作者:行者123 更新时间:2023-12-03 12:54:48 24 4
gpt4 key购买 nike

<分区>

我一直在试验 get-childitem、format-table、format-string 和 out-file 的 PowerShell 组合。

无论我尝试使用 ft -wrap -autoformat 和各种其他选项,get-childitem 的调用都会将名称属性截断为总共 35 个字符(30,不包括扩展名),例如:

$dir = Get-ChildItem 'c:\mypath\*' | ft -Wrap -AutoSize -Property name

示例结果(注意:没有省略号,而是完整的扩展名):

myfilenametruncatesat30Charact.xlsx

截断 106 个字符的全名行为相同。

所以看起来 get-childitem 在通过管道传输到格式 cmdlet 之前受到某种类型的缓冲区的限制...

我看到过提到 Windows 路径的 260 个字符限制的引用资料,但这些路径的长度范围为 100 - 120。

如能提供有关 Powershell 截断原因的任何提示或线索,我们将不胜感激。

24 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com